## Changelog — week of the orders cleanup

Heads up for the sync: the Marlowe Commerce orders table now uses soft deletes. Rows get a `deleted_at` stamp instead of vanishing, so reporting queries need the new filter or they'll count ghosts. We backfilled three years of history and added a nightly purge job for anything past retention. A couple of dashboards at the Tellbrook office still need patching. Ping the owner below with questions.

approver of hahaf-hahaf = Druion Druius Kasax Eliox

Leadership Review Briefing — Hedging Position

For the incoming director. Calverro Industries hedged 60% of next year's florin exposure via forwards; remainder left open per committee vote. Cost: 0.9% of notional. Treasurer Noa Brent dissented, preferring full cover. Review scheduled mid-year. Effectiveness reporting moves to monthly. The decision ties to the confidential plan noted below.

management briefing: Headcount on the Belix team goes from 60 to 93 by the end of November. Gross margin on Belix came in at 23 percent against a plan of 47 percent.

# Log sampling for the Wrennet notification service
# This service emits roughly 40k log lines per minute at peak, so we
# sample INFO at 5% and keep WARN/ERROR at 100%. If support needs full
# traces for an incident, flip sample_rate to 1.0 for no more than one
# hour — the sink fills quickly. Sampled logs are written to the store below.

replica DSN, yadup-hahig: mongodb://gilys_svc:Mx@db-5f8f.norvasoft.internal:5432/eliion

**Onboarding: Lorewell ORM Refactor**

The legacy Quillbase ORM layer is being replaced module by module with the new Stratum mapper. Releases must ship both layers until migration completes; the compatibility shim handles routing. Tag builds from the refactor branch only. To sign release artifacts, use the following key.

deploy key for tahop-yagap: bky19_LYQsD4JwgNnYK9nEsFd